Output ba80644ab89ea78639749bd52bed02f8ea7302b1b691309f1fa2e8fbea8007c1:1

value
44157000
script pubkey
OP_0 OP_PUSHBYTES_20 ba6cbad59a04a535cfa225336551fc27761ea758
address
bc1qhfkt44v6qjjntnazy5ek250uyampaf6c3ygcnm
transaction
ba80644ab89ea78639749bd52bed02f8ea7302b1b691309f1fa2e8fbea8007c1
confirmations
212114
spent
true